ATHLETICS

MEETING AT •'WAITARA. An ambitious programme of running and cycling events has been drawn up by the North Taranaki Soldiers’ and Civilians’ Club in connection with their first annual meeting, to be held on the Camp Reserve, Waitara, on Easter Monday. In both branches the programme is well endowed with prize money, ana should prove an attractive gathering to cyclists and runners. In addition to stake money points prizes are also offered. Intending competitors should note that nominations for all events close with the secretary, Mr. G. Bain, Waitara, on Saturday, at 9 p.m. MANAIA SPORTS. A seven-aside football tournament, Highland and running events are included in the comprehensive programme for the Manaia Hibernian Sports Club’s meeting, which is to take place on the Manaia Domain on Saturday, April 8. 'Die programme provides for £llO in eash and trophies, to be spread over the various sections. The running events appear to be well treated in this respect. the principal race being the Hibernian Sheffield Handicap, of £l5. Nominations for all events on the programme close with the secretary, P.O. Box 30, Manaia, at 9 p.m. on Saturday.
